Section 5223 - Preparation of zoning plan
(a) It shall be the duty of the zoning commission of the county to make for certification to the board of county commissioners a zoning plan or plans, including both the full text of the zoning ordinance or ordinances and the maps, and representing the recommendations of the commission for the regulation by districts or zones of the location, height, bulk and size of buildings and other structures, percentage of lot which may be occupied, the size of lots, courts and other open spaces, the density and distribution of population, the location and use of buildings and structures for trade, industry, residence, recreation, public activities, or other purposes, and the use of land for trade, industry, recreation, agriculture, forestry, soil conservation, water supply, conservation, or other purposes.
(b) When the efforts of such commission shall have reached the stage of a tentative plan, the commission shall hold at least one public hearing on each tentative plan, to be separately submitted, notice of which hearings shall be published at least fifteen days before the date of the hearing in a newspaper of general circulation in the county. The notice shall contain the time and place of hearing, and shall specify the place and times at which the tentative text and maps of the zoning ordinance may be examined. For the purpose of its public hearing or hearings, the commission shall have power to summon witnesses, administer oaths and compel the giving of testimony.
(c) Before finally adopting and certifying any zoning plan, the zoning commission shall submit its tentative plan to the State Planning Board for advice and recommendations. The approval of the State Planning Board shall be presumed unless the State Planning Board shall, within forty-five days after such submission, present its advices and criticisms in respect to such zoning plan.
(d) In the event that after such public hearing or hearings and after such submission to the State Planning Board the zoning commission, in the light of the developments at such hearing or hearings or the advices and recommendations of the State Planning Board, makes changes in its said tentative plan, there shall be no requirement of any hearing upon such changes or any submission of such changes to the State Planning Board.
